The story Renegade (The Mercenaries Series Book 1) by Raven White is a wonderful book to read. I loved the storyline and the characters. It is a book that has both suspense and romance. I really loved the character of Eliza McKay. She is strong, independent, intelligent, and a wonderful singer. She was been attacked and her brother, Sparrow, has called on the services of Sam “Renegade” McGill to keep her safe. Renegade is a man that takes his job seriously and has a comradery with those he works with. He also finds himself very attracted to Eliza. He, however, knows that she is off-limits. Eliza also feels the attraction to Renegade. Will they act on their attraction for each other? Will the one that attacked Eliza be caught? What does the future hold for Eliza and Renegade? Read this book to find out. This is a story that has romantic moments that make the temperature in the room rise. The story also had me wondering what was going to happen next and if the attacker was going to be caught. I also enjoyed reading about Sparrow. He is protective of Eliza and will do anything to keep her safe. This is the first book in a series, and I can’t wait to read the next story.
